
With already two people dead in the village, first Ahisamak the father of eight, and then Kafunlu, a young beautiful lass, both in the jaws of Uglyface on a single day, the eldest son Arpaksad was determined to avenge the death of his father and his clandestine love, Kafunlu. Arpaksad had indeed wanted to tell Kafunlu that he loved her but he couldn't yet approach her fearing that he would be rejected by her for being a lazy fellow he was. 'I will have to change,' he had thought, 'and I must marry her.' But now she was gone, most probably killed by his father's killer. Life without a father was shameful and to live life without having married his only love was insignificant for him. He made up his mind and started his training to keep himself robust to avenge both his father and his lost love.Read on to see how all the eight brothers, one after another, followed suit and died in the jaw of their father's killer. Who then, is going to kill the monster? This is a story filled with adventure. It is about a family ancestry who was razed by the bad gods but later reinstated by the influence of the creator. The last part of the story fabulously forecasts the future of the world monopolized by an extraordinary man and his goddess wife.The chapters in this book are arranged in such a way as to make the readers enjoy and understand clearly, the sequence of the events that occur in the story.
